πŸ“ Local Knowledge

Bonnet Shores Point in Rhode Island is a fairly exposed point break that sees a mix of windswells and groundswells, with the best conditions arising from a south-southeast swell and offshore winds from the west-northwest. The wave quality remains consistent across all tide stages. Despite its potential, it’s not widely known for crowds. Rocks pose a notable hazard here. Summer, particularly July, is the most favorable time for clean, rideable waves.
